Job description
Required Skills:
- JavaScript / Node.js development experience
- Node.js Lambda serverless function support
- GitHub code review experience
- Deployment support experience, including reviewing deployments, resolving issues, and updating CloudFormation configurations
- Understanding of API development best practices
Preferred Skills:
- AWS knowledge o AWS CloudFormation familiarity
- AWS Lambda or Serverless development experience
- AWS API Gateway
- ETL experience
- Exposure to AWS data warehouse or medallion architecture solutions
- Prior production deployment support
- Ability to ramp quickly in a junior consultant role

Q: What skills or qualities help someone succeed as a Java Developer?
A: To succeed as a Java Developer, key technical skills include proficiency in Java programming language, object-oriented design principles, and experience with popular frameworks such as Spring or Hibernate. Additionally, soft skills like str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and collaboration with cross-functional teams are crucial for delivering high-quality software solutions. By combining these technical and soft skills, Java Developers can effectively design, develop, and maintain complex software systems, driving career growth and success in the role.
Q: What is the career path for a Java Developer?
A: A Java Developer's typical career progression involves starting as a Junior Java Developer, where they focus on writing clean, efficient code and learning industry-standard development practices. As they gain experience, they can move into mid-level roles such as Senior Java Developer or Technical Lead, where they take on more complex projects, mentor junior developers, and contribute to architectural decisions. Ultimately, senior Java Developers can transition into leadership positions like Technical Architect or Engineering Manager, or pursue specialized roles like DevOps Engineer or Cloud Computing Specialist, leveraging their expertise to drive innovation and growth in the field.
